php - 从命令行窗口运行 PHP
问题描述
我以前安装过 xampp 和 appserv 等服务器,但由于某些原因我卸载了这些服务器。现在我想从命令行使用 php 并在Environment Variables
. 并更改了php.ini
之前的一些答案提到它并没有解决我的问题。
我猜appserv已经篡改了一些文件,因此我安装了最新版本的PHP希望这些库会存在但得到相同的错误
,这是我php -v
在命令行中输入时遇到的错误:
php -v PHP Warning: PHP Startup: Unable to load dynamic library 'php_dbase.dll' (试过: C:/AppServ\php5\ext\php_dbase.dll (找不到指定的模块), C:/AppServ\ php5\ext\php_php_dbase.dll.dll (The specified module could not be found.)) in Unknown on line 0 PHP Warning: PHP Startup: Unable to load dynamic library 'php_gd2.dll' (试过: C:/AppServ\php5 \ext\php_gd2.dll (The specified module could not be found.), C:/AppServ\php5\ext\php_php_gd2.dll.dll (The specified module could not be found.)) 在 Unknown on line 0 PHP 警告: PHP启动:无法加载动态库'php_mbstring.dll'(试过:C:/AppServ\php5\ext\php_mbstring.dll(找不到指定的模块。),C:/AppServ\php5\ext\php_php_mbstring。 dll.dll(找不到指定的模块。)) 在 Unknown on line 0 PHP Warning: PHP Startup: Unable to load dynamic library 'php_mysql.dll' (试过: C:/AppServ\php5\ext\php_mysql.dll (The specified module could not be found.), C :/AppServ\php5\ext\php_php_mysql.dll.dll (The specified module could not be found.)) in Unknown on line 0 PHP Warning: PHP Startup: Unable to load dynamic library 'php_mysqli.dll' (试过: C: /AppServ\php5\ext\php_mysqli.dll(找不到指定的模块。),C:/AppServ\php5\ext\php_php_mysqli.dll.dll(找不到指定的模块。))在线未知0 PHP 警告:PHP 启动:无法加载动态库 'php_sockets.dll'(已尝试:C:/AppServ\php5\ext\php_sockets.dll(找不到指定的模块。),C:/AppServ\php5\ ext\php_php_sockets.dll.dll(找不到指定的模块。)) 在第 0 行的未知中
致命错误:指令 'allow_call_time_pass_reference' 在 PHP 中的 Unknown on line 0 中不再可用
解决方案
推荐阅读
- apache - 80端口流量没有重定向?
- javascript - 将页面的 JS 转换为 React
- java - Eclipse 没有选择 Java Zulu
- c++ - 如何在具有动态内存分配的结构中按 cgpa 的降序对数据进行排序?
- python - 如何根据列值python标记多个数据框行
- python - 检查日期是否在 5000+ 元素长列表/numpy 数组内的更快方法?
- python - 我正在尝试在 python 中制作一个石头剪刀布游戏,但我得到一个 unindent 与任何外部缩进杆错误不匹配
- java - Java中的不记名令牌到期
- firebase - Google Cloud Scheduler 每分钟在设定的时间运行
- python - 如何在 Flask 中获取 HTML 按钮的数据值?